Understanding Sensory Processing
Sensory processing refers to how the brain organizes and interprets information received through the senses. Every day, children receive a constant stream of sensory input—from touch, sight, and hearing, to taste, smell, and the sense of movement. Sensory processing allows children to react appropriately to their environment—whether it’s feeling the soft fabric of their favorite blanket, responding to a loud noise, or enjoying the taste of their favorite food.
In typical development, children’s brains are able to process and integrate sensory information efficiently, helping them to navigate the world around them. However, when sensory processing doesn’t work as it should, children may experience challenges that impact their daily life. This is known as Sensory Processing Disorder (SPD).
Sensory Processing Challenges in Children
Sensory Processing Disorder (SPD) is a condition in which the brain has difficulty receiving and responding to sensory stimuli. Children with SPD might overreact or underreact to sensory input, which can lead to problems with attention, behavior, and social interactions. For example, a child may become distressed by the sensation of certain clothing fabrics or have a low tolerance for noise in a busy environment.
Sensory processing challenges can affect children in different ways. Some children may seek out sensory input, constantly moving or making noise, while others may avoid sensory experiences altogether, showing signs of distress when exposed to certain stimuli.
Signs and symptoms of sensory processing challenges in children include:
- Difficulty with transitions or changes in routine
- Sensitivity to light, sound, touch, or textures
- Trouble with motor coordination or balance
- Difficulty engaging in social play or interacting with peers
- Emotional outbursts or meltdowns in response to sensory overload
Many children with sensory processing challenges also have other diagnoses, such as autism spectrum disorder (ASD), attention-deficit/hyperactivity disorder (ADHD), or developmental delays.
The Impact of Sensory Processing on Pediatric Therapy
Sensory processing challenges can significantly impact a child’s ability to engage in daily activities, from schoolwork to social interactions and even self-care. Pediatric therapy plays a crucial role in addressing these challenges, with occupational therapy (OT) being at the forefront.
Occupational therapists work with children to improve their sensory processing abilities by using specialized techniques and activities designed to help children integrate sensory input. This therapy often includes activities that stimulate the senses in a controlled, gradual manner, helping children become more tolerant of different sensations and teaching them how to process sensory information effectively.
Examples of therapeutic techniques include:
- Sensory Integration Therapy (SIT): This approach uses play-based activities that engage the senses to help children adapt to and process sensory stimuli.
- Deep Pressure and Proprioceptive Input: Activities that apply firm pressure or deep touch to help children calm down and regulate their responses.
- Fine and Gross Motor Skills Development: Helping children strengthen coordination and movement in response to sensory experiences.
By working closely with therapists, children with sensory processing issues can develop strategies to manage their sensory challenges and participate more fully in everyday activities.
Advances in Pediatric Sensory Therapy
The field of pediatric sensory therapy has seen remarkable advancements in recent years, integrating new techniques and technologies to support children in innovative ways.
Sensory Rooms: A Safe Haven for Sensory Integration
One of the most exciting developments in sensory therapy is the rise of sensory rooms. These specially designed spaces are equipped with various sensory stimuli—such as calming lights, textures, sounds, and scents—to help children process sensory input in a controlled and safe environment. Sensory rooms provide an opportunity for children to experience different sensations in a way that feels secure and non-threatening, supporting emotional regulation and self-soothing.
Wearable Technology and Apps
With the increasing use of wearable technology, children can now benefit from devices designed to assist with sensory processing. Smartwatches and other wearable devices can track sensory input and help therapists monitor a child’s responses to stimuli. These devices can also offer real-time feedback, giving children tools to manage their sensory processing challenges independently.
Additionally, there are several apps available that help children with sensory regulation. These apps may offer calming exercises, guided deep breathing, or interactive games designed to improve focus and emotional control.
Neurofeedback: A Cutting-Edge Approach to Therapy
Neurofeedback, a form of biofeedback that uses real-time monitoring of brain activity, is increasingly being used in pediatric therapy to address sensory processing challenges. By training the brain to regulate itself through specific exercises, neurofeedback helps children develop better control over their sensory responses. This approach is particularly promising for children with ADHD and other developmental disorders, as it targets the neurological basis of sensory processing issues.
Virtual Reality for Sensory Integration
Virtual reality (VR) is becoming an innovative tool in sensory integration therapy. VR allows children to interact with virtual environments in a controlled way, providing immersive sensory experiences that can help improve sensory regulation. Therapists can customize VR scenarios to target specific sensory needs, helping children learn how to respond to different types of stimuli in a safe, controlled manner.
Improved Sensory Processing Assessments
Advancements in sensory processing assessments have made it easier to diagnose and personalize treatment for children with sensory processing issues. New assessment tools provide a more precise picture of how children experience and react to sensory stimuli, helping therapists develop individualized therapy plans that target specific sensory processing challenges.
A Holistic Approach to Pediatric Therapy
The most effective pediatric therapy addresses the whole child, incorporating multiple disciplines and strategies to ensure the best outcomes. Combining occupational therapy, physical therapy, and speech therapy can provide a comprehensive approach to managing sensory processing issues.
Family-centered therapy is also crucial in supporting children with sensory processing challenges. By educating and involving parents and caregivers, therapists can create a consistent and supportive environment both at home and at school, reinforcing the skills learned during therapy sessions.
Complementary therapies, such as yoga, mindfulness, and relaxation techniques, are also being incorporated into sensory processing therapy to help children regulate their emotions and responses to sensory stimuli.
The Future of Pediatric Sensory Processing Therapy
The future of pediatric sensory processing therapy looks incredibly promising, with emerging research and technological innovations paving the way for new treatment options.
In the next decade, we can expect to see the integration of artificial intelligence (AI) and machine learning to create highly individualized therapy plans. These technologies will be able to analyze a child’s unique sensory responses and adjust treatment protocols in real-time, leading to more efficient and effective therapy.
Telehealth is also likely to play a larger role in the future, making sensory processing therapy more accessible to children in remote or underserved areas. Through video consultations and digital tools, therapists will be able to monitor progress and adjust therapy plans without the need for in-person visits.
